What is CAGA Network?
CAGA Network is a decentralized blockchain designed to offer fast, secure, and scalable solutions using advanced technology. It aims to create a trusted environment where individuals and organizations can confidently develop blockchain-based products and conduct transactions. The network focuses on facilitating the widespread adoption of Web3 technologies.

How Does CAGA Network Work?
CAGA Network operates using a Proof of Authority (PoA) consensus mechanism. This mechanism is specifically chosen for its suitability for decentralized applications (dApps) that require high speed and efficiency. In PoA systems, validators are pre-selected and trusted to maintain the network’s integrity.
PoA offers rapid transaction confirmation times because it relies on a limited number of validators. This makes CAGA Network particularly attractive for applications that need to process transactions quickly. The system enhances the overall scalability and performance of the blockchain.
The pre-selected validators ensure a level of security and reliability. Validators must maintain a good reputation, incentivizing them to act in the best interests of the network. The PoA consensus mechanism helps to create a more efficient and trustworthy blockchain environment.

How Do You Store CAGA Network?
Storing CAGA Network tokens securely is important to protect your investment. Cryptocurrency wallets are used to store, manage, and transact with your digital assets. There are generally two main types of wallets: software wallets and hardware wallets.
Software wallets, also known as hot wallets, are applications that can be installed on your computer or smartphone. Examples include MetaMask and Trust Wallet. Software wallets offer convenient access to your tokens but are generally considered less secure than hardware wallets.
Hardware wallets, or cold wallets, are physical devices that store your private keys offline. Ledger and Trezor are popular hardware wallet brands. Hardware wallets provide the highest level of security, as your keys are not exposed to the internet, but are less convenient for frequent transactions.
Future Outlook and Analysis for CAGA Network
The future of CAGA Network depends on its ability to deliver on its promises of speed, security, and scalability. The adoption of Web3 technologies is constantly evolving. Its success will rely on building a strong ecosystem of dApps and partnerships.
The Proof of Authority (PoA) consensus mechanism provides distinct advantages. These advantages are speed and efficiency, but also comes with potential limitations regarding decentralization. Maintaining the trust and integrity of the validator network will be crucial for long-term viability.
As blockchain technology continues to mature, CAGA Network must adapt and innovate. Remaining competitive in the rapidly changing cryptocurrency landscape is critical. This requires ongoing development, community engagement, and a clear focus on addressing real-world use cases.
